County Attorneys' from Washington county and Isanti county met with 14 Members from our Shuri Te Association Enlighentening us about our Responsibilities to both the attacker and ourselves. Retreat if possible, Document everything concerning the incident, go into great detail, be very sp9ecific in your details to protect yourself in court. Be able, in the heat of battle to recognize when to use Reasonable force. The "Castle Doctrine" is interesting, many of us have the wrong idea of what we can or can not do to protect us in our Home. It is difficult to explain all they told us, but if you have questions, please contact someone who was there. Hopefully in March, we will have a Doctor help us with the Medical Implementation of strikes.
